APA style refers to the writing style proposed by the American Psychological Association.
Neuron
A cell of the nervous system responsible for receiving and transmitting information through electrical and chemical signals.
Axon
A long, slender projection of a nerve cell that transmits electrical impulses away from the neuron's cell body to other neurons, muscles, or glands.
Dendrite
A branched, tree-like structure in neurons that receives neural signals from other neurons.
Hemispheric Specialization
The concept that each hemisphere of the brain is specialized for certain functions, such as language in the left hemisphere and spatial abilities in the right.
